Biography

SVETOSLAVSKY (Svetoslavsky) Sergey

September 24, 1857 (Kiev) - September 19, 1931 (Kiev)

Painter, graphic artist

place of the nobility, the son of the court counselor. In 1875-1883 he studied at MUZhViZ from AK Savrasov, Perov, ES Sorokin, IM Pryanishnikova, V. D. Polenova. In July - December 1882 attended classes at IAH as volnoprihodyaschego student. For landscape sketches was awarded a small silver medals and a small bonus. In 1883 he returned to MUZhViZ, was named teacher of drawing, without completing the course.

lived in Moscow (1870-1883, 1890-1894) and Kiev (1884-1890, from 1895). He worked primarily as a landscape painter. In 1880 and 1883 traveled to the southern provinces of Russia (Kiev, Chernigov, Poltava, Ekaterinoslav, Kharkiv, Kherson, Tauris) and the Black Sea coast. In the 1880's - 1890's, has repeatedly traveled to the south of Russia, the Caucasus, Ukraine, Crimea.

since 1884 has participated in exhibitions TPHV in 1891 (in 1900) - a member of the Association. Has exhibited his work also shows the Moscow Society of Art Lovers (1890-1891, 1907), Kiev Association Art Exhibition (1894, 1896), the All-Russia industrial and agricultural exhibition in Nizhny Novgorod (1896), exhibitions of the Association of South Russian Artists (1900), "Worldwide Art "(1901-1902), Autumn exhibitions in the halls of the IAH (1907). In 1900, for the painting "Yard" was awarded a bronze medal at the World Exhibition in Paris. In 1904-1917 participated in charity exhibitions, including displays, arranged by the department of the Kiev guardianship of the deaf, to assist the Polish population affected by military action during World War I, and others.

In 1905-1907 an art studio for classes with students of the Kiev School of Art, excluded for participation in the student speeches. He worked in the field of satirical graphics, cartoons published in Kiev magazine "Hornet" (1906).

between 1904 and 1908 to order lumber SS Mogiltseva created a series of pictorial panels on the novel AKTolstoy Prince Silver ».

In 1910-1911 he traveled to Central Asia, created a cycle of paintings devoted to her nature, life and life in the East. In addition to artistic activity in the travel involved in the acquisition of animals for the Kiev zoo. He was an honorary member of the Kiev Society of cruelty to animals.

In 1914 he was a member of the jury projects monument to Taras Shevchenko in Kiev. Since the beginning of 1920 almost did not work, in connection with the aggravated eye disease.

Svetoslavsky - one of the leading representatives of Ukrainian art in the second half of the XIX century. In his works performed successor of the traditions of Russian realistic landscape: he wrote the lyric species (predominantly rural nature), often enriching their animalistic or genre scenes, worked out the problem of coverage with a love of subtle coloristic effects. Rarely spoke to the urban landscape and landscape-marina.

Svetoslavskogo works are in many museum collections, including the State Tretyakov Gallery, State Museum of Ukrainian Art in Kiev and others.
